Druck auf Anfrage Neuware - Printed after ordering - The announcement of the Clipper chip by the U.S. Government in April 1993 set off a frenzy of discussions about cryptography policy in the technological community. The shock waves from it ultimately included front page treatment in The New York Times, repeated questions to the Vice President, creation of several new newsgroups on the Internet, and some very productive public discussions about striking the balance between national security, law enforcement, and civil liberties. We still don't have good answers for some of the questions that have been raised. As the Global Information Infrastructure is being built, we are writing portions of the Constitution for Cyberspace. SIGNED BY LANCE HOFFMAN TO WILLIS WARE: "To Willis/ Who gave me my best review/ in 1970 for a paper and who,/ as he and I canter along the/ computer security highway, becomes/ even more incisive and (as always)/ one of the most fun people in/ the field./ All the best,/ Lance/ 10/2/90." In 2010, Ware, then 90 years old, described the part he played in the 1960s and 1970s in the early discussions of computers, information security and personal privacy: "ARPA asked RAND to have me chair a study to address (what we now call) computer security. The study was briefed to the Defense Science Board and laid the foundation for subsequent USAF and ARPA studies and research papers. Consequently I was asked by the Secretary of HEW to chair a committee to address 'personal privacy'--personal information stored in a computer-based system. The work of that Secretary's Special Advisory Committee on Automated Personal Data Systems and its policy recommendations funneled into the Privacy Act of 1974, which created the seven-member Privacy Protection Study Commission to which I was appointed by President Ford (and served as vice chairman). . . . We functioned for two years and three months and produced a final report and five individually bound appendices. Thus, I can legitimately claim to have been the driving force for two of the most important policy issues relevant to (what we now call) information systems: information security and personal privacy" (IEEE Annals of the History of Computing, July-September 2011, p. 72).
